Fatigue that lingers through the day often masks a web of contributing factors, and recognizing the dominant driver requires a structured approach. Start by documenting nightly sleep patterns—bedtime consistency, awakenings, and perceived sleep quality—alongside daytime energy fluctuations. Record mornings when alertness feels unusually low and note activities that seem to trigger or ease weariness. This practice builds a personal map that helps separate sleep-related fatigue from other influences, such as stress or mood disturbances. Consider also physical health markers, including appetite changes, head tension, or chronic aches, which can amplify tiredness. With a clear pattern, you can discuss concerns more precisely with professionals.
An effective assessment combines subjective experience with simple objective checks, offering a balanced view of how sleep intersects with mental health. Use a brief morning rating scale to quantify alertness, mood, and motivation, and repeat it across several weeks to identify trends. Pay attention to how caffeine, screen time, and irregular exercise schedules affect daytime energy, especially if fluctuations correlate with late caffeine use or late workouts. Acknowledge that fatigue can arise from non-sleep causes such as dehydration, thyroid imbalances, or medication side effects. If fatigue remains persistent despite reasonable sleep hygiene, consider seeking an evaluation for mood or anxiety disorders, as these conditions commonly masquerade as sleep problems.
Integrating sleep quality data with mood cues clarifies underlying drivers.
The first step is to map sleep quality with daytime function, then systematically test hypotheses about cause. Begin by ensuring a consistent sleep window and reducing bedtime variability to strengthen your circadian rhythm. Track awakenings, restfulness, and time to fall asleep, then compare these data to daily energy scores. If daytime fatigue improves when sleep quality improves, the link is stronger to sleep issues. If fatigue remains despite stable sleep, examine mental health factors such as rumination, worry, or anhedonia that drain energy. This approach helps separate overlapping symptoms, guiding more precise interventions rather than a generalized remedy.

A second useful tactic is to monitor sleep-related variables alongside mood indicators. Use a simple daily checklist to rate sleep satisfaction, perceived restoration, daytime sleepiness, and emotional state. Compare weeks with high fatigue to weeks with better energy, looking for consistent differences in stress exposure, social support, or workload. Environmental factors like room temperature, noise, and light can subtly disrupt sleep, and addressing them often yields measurable energy gains. If mood features intensify during periods of poor sleep, consider cognitive-behavioral strategies for sleep and mood regulation, which address both domains concurrently.
When fatigue persists, assess mood, stress, and cognitive patterns.
Another angle is to assess cognitive performance alongside fatigue, since mental fatigue can mimic sleep deprivation. Simple tasks like reaction time tests or sustained attention exercises reveal whether daytime slowness stems from fatigue or cognitive strain. If performance declines coincide with mornings or post-lunch dips, consider circadian vulnerabilities. Conversely, if alertness remains steadier while mood or motivation drops, cognitive-emotional factors may be at play. Remember that sleep restrictions and micro-awakenings can impair attention without altering nighttime satisfaction dramatically. By pairing cognitive checks with mood and sleep data, you obtain a fuller picture of how sleep and mental health interact.

Sleep hygiene practices are foundational, yet their impact differs person to person. Maintain regular bed and wake times, create a wind-down routine, and limit exposure to bright screens before bed. Ensure the sleep environment remains comfortable and dark, reducing disturbances that fragment rest. Evaluate napping habits; short, early naps may help some but worsen nighttime sleep for others. If daytime fatigue persists after optimizing sleep habits, the problem may lie beyond sleep biology, perhaps in anxiety sensitivity, perfectionism, or depressive patterns. In such cases, targeted psychotherapeutic strategies can address underlying emotions and cognitive processes that drain energy.
Self-monitoring and clinician input jointly guide tailored strategies.
A practical tool is to conduct periodic mood and energy screenings with a trusted partner or clinician. Share the sleep diary and fatigue notes to obtain external observations about daytime behavior, pacing, and social engagement. A nonjudgmental listener can identify triggers or protective factors that direct treatment decisions. If a clinician notes persistent anhedonia, motivation loss, or excessive worry accompanying fatigue, this signals potential mood or anxiety concerns requiring evidence-based therapies. Timely recognition improves prognosis, so present your diary findings during consultations and inquire about validated screening instruments for mood disorders and sleep disturbances.
Beyond clinician-led assessments, self-awareness supports early detection of problematic patterns. Practice mindful monitoring of energy cues: observe how fatigue affects your response to daily tasks, social interactions, and self-care. Journaling prompts can include: “What happened yesterday that might influence today’s energy?” or “Which activities restore or deplete my energy?” Over weeks, these reflections reveal whether fatigue aligns with sleep irregularities, stress cycles, or emotional distress. Self-monitoring also empowers lifestyle experimentation, enabling gradual adjustments to routines, nutrition, and exercise. When personal insights indicate a discord between sleep quality and energy, consider seeking professional guidance to determine whether mental health factors are contributing.

Collaborative care and personal strategies build sustainable change.
A structured plan for addressing daytime fatigue involves stepwise adjustments and ongoing review. Start with sleep consistency as a anchor, then experiment with cognitive-behavioral techniques aimed at worry reduction, cognitive reframing, and behavioral activation relevant to mood. Schedule regular physical activity aligned with your energy rhythm, as appropriate intensity can lift mood and endurance without overstimulation. Hydration, balanced meals, and limiters on alcohol can also improve sleep efficiency and daytime clarity. Document changes in energy and mood after each adjustment to identify what works best for you. This iterative process supports durable improvements and reduces the risk of relying on temporary fixes.
Another practical component is coordinating care with primary care or mental health providers. Share sleep logs, fatigue diaries, and any relevant medical test results to aid differential diagnosis. Be prepared to discuss medications that might influence sleep architecture or energy levels, such as stimulants, antidepressants, or antihistamines. Providers can evaluate for conditions like sleep apnea, thyroid disorders, or anemia that mimic or amplify fatigue. If mental health concerns emerge, evidence-based treatments—such as psychotherapy, pharmacotherapy, or integrated care—can be tailored to your symptom profile, improving both sleep and daytime functioning.
Long-term resilience comes from balancing sleep quality with stress management and emotional well-being. Develop a sustainable routine that prioritizes restorative sleep, regular movement, and meaningful social connections. When stress spikes, rely on brief, evidence-based coping skills such as diaphragmatic breathing, progressive muscle relaxation, or grounding exercises to reduce physiological arousal that disrupts sleep and heightens fatigue. Maintain realistic expectations for rest and recovery, recognizing that some days will be more fatigued than others. By embedding these practices into daily life, you create a supportive environment where sleep quality and mental health reinforce each other.
Finally, educate yourself about the interplay of sleep and mood to reduce stigma and delay in seeking help. Understand that daytime fatigue is a common symptom with multifaceted origins, not a personal failing. Access credible resources, sleep clinics, or online programs that address both sleep hygiene and emotional regulation. If fatigue significantly interferes with work, relationships, or daily pleasures, consult a healthcare professional promptly. With informed self-observation and professional collaboration, you gain actionable insight into whether sleep quality issues or mental health concerns warrant targeted interventions, leading to meaningful and lasting improvement in overall well-being.
